"19th Century Hunting Dagger Signed G Leon In Paris"
Large 19th century hunting dagger signed by G LEON in Paris.The bronze guard, with two quillons ending at the ends with wolf heads, is decorated in the center with a numbered shield on a background of oak leaves.
Bronze pommel decorated with acorns and eggs on the edge.
Grooved horn handle on the edges.
The shell with a scrolled edge is decorated with foliage and in the center a deer attacked by dogs.
The blade is etched a third of the way on both sides: scrolls on the boards and ears of corn on the middle edges.
It is signed G LEON in Paris.
Wooden scabbard covered with black shagreen, brass cap engraved on the edges with a grotesque head.
The cut brass bouterolle, engraved at the edge and at the base on both sides, is finished with a flattened, gadrooned half-ball.
19th century period.
Very good condition.
Length: 70 cm. Blade: 51.8 cm
